Web1 nov. 2024 · The MCHC basically tells whether you have more or less hemoglobin than what would be expected. The MCHC is measured in grams of hemoglobin per deciliter (one-thousandths of a liter) of blood, or g/dL. 4 A normal reference range for MCHC is between 32 and 36 g/dL in adults. 6 Low and high MCHC can mean any number of different … WebMCHC 32.2 g/dL in your blood test results You received your blood test result with a MCHC value of 32.2 g/dL.
